Khamphoui

Queen Khamphoui was born in Louang Phrabang, Laos, July 12, 1912. On August 7, 1930, she married King Savang Vatthana and they had seven children, Crown Prince Vong Savang, Prince Sisavang, Prince Savang, Prince Sauryavong Savang, Princess Savivanh Savang, and Princess Thala Savang. Her husband abdicated the throne on December 2, 1975, after the communist revolution and he died in an internment camp in northern Laos along with herself and their son Crown Prince Vong Savang died and died in a Communist re-education camp in northern Laos, probably around Sop Hao.
